J. 47 (2005), no. 3, 549-561", "categories": [ "math.RT" ], "abstract": "We use Arkhipov's twisting functors to show that the universal enveloping algebra of a semi-simple complex finite-dimensional Lie algebra surjects onto the space of ad-finite endomorphisms of the simple highest weight module $L(\\lambda)$, whose highest weight is associated (in the natural way) with a subset of simple roots and a simple root in this subset. This is a new step towards a complete answer to a classical question of Kostant. We also show how one can use the twisting functors to reprove the classical results related to this question.", "revisions": [ { "version": "v1", "updated": "2005-04-03T09:24:58.000Z" } ], "analyses": { "subjects": [ "17B10", "17B35" ], "keywords": [ "kostants problem", "twisted approach", "semi-simple complex finite-dimensional lie algebra", "complex finite-dimensional lie algebra surjects", "simple root" ], "tags": [ "journal article" ], "note": { "typesetting": "TeX", "pages": 16, "language": "en", "license": "arXiv", "status": "editable", "adsabs": "2005math......4041M" } } }
